The chat room is accessible at any time as long as your device has dependable internet. Messaging isn’t performed in real-time, so there’s no surefire response time from your counselor. As a result, you’re complimentary to message your therapist at any hour of the day.

Your therapist will reply with concerns, feedback, homework, or assistance, and the app will inform you of their reaction.

The conversations are saved in the chatroom so you’re free to show and go over whenever you ‘d like. Every discussion is likewise safeguarded by rigorous federal and state HIPAA laws.

Live chat

If you do not like waiting hours for a response, you can head to the calendar and schedule a live chat session with your counselor.

This alternative simulates the comfort of texting a buddy who instantly understands.

” Writing down your thoughts is a beneficial workout for all type of situations,” Imrie says. “If you feel like your ideas are crowded or foggy, boiling them down into a few sentences can assist bring a great deal of clarity and understanding.”

Live phone session

For those who choose overcoming problems out loud, it’s possible to arrange an hour-long telephone call with your therapist.

The system doesn’t share your individual contact number with the counselor and whatever is done through the app.

Live video session

If you’re somebody who enjoys face-to-face conversation, you can also set up a video session with your therapist. Just visit at your visit time and your therapist will prompt you to start the video chat.

Not everybody is totally persuaded that shifting psychological health care online is the way forward. “For me, what operate in therapy is when you satisfy someone in person, in the very same space,” says London-based psychotherapist Sandra Tapie. “You are familiar with not just what it resembles to talk to the person, however how it feels to be in a space with them. Utilizing Skype is the next best thing: it’s ‘sufficient’, but it doesn’t produce the nearness, the intimacy, that actually gets people to open and explore things.”

” I’ve carried out some research study into Skype counselling,” states London-based psychotherapist Dr Aaron Balick, “and it’s not the ‘practical equivalent’ of traditional counselling; it’s just not quite the very same thing. It’s truly crucial that people who take part in it understand that it’s a different experience from being in the space with somebody, speaking face-to-face.”

” In terms of accessibility, it’s a good start and absolutely better than nothing. It’ll ideally lead them to ultimately appearing in the space. If you’re having a hard time with relationship concerns, accessory concerns, or much deeper problems, it’s better to be in the room with somebody. Skype and the web offers a distance from your counsellor that might not be useful.”

In cases of mild depression, the NHS is now directing some clients towards online programmes instead of in person counselling, a phenomenon that worries Dr Balick.

If it’s rolled out just to conserve cash and there aren’t important concerns being asked about these services, that’s not great. Then, I’m constantly extremely sceptical of people who are either really very professional or very very against online psychological health care.
